
OEP A262 audio transformer with 6.3+6.3:1+1 ratio, 100mW, through-hole. Ideal for impedance matching.
The OEP Audio Transformer, part of the A262 series, is designed for reliable impedance matching in audio applications. Featuring a Class B (49% Ni) EE lamination core and ECW winding, this transformer ensures excellent performance across a wide frequency range from 30Hz to 35kHz.
With a winding ratio of 6.3+6.3:1+1, it provides a primary impedance of 150 ohms and a secondary impedance of 3.75 ohms, making it ideal for signal matching between audio stages. The transformer handles a secondary power of 100mW and offers an isolation voltage of 1kV for safe operation.
This through-hole mount component features PC pin terminals for secure and straightforward PCB installation. It operates within a temperature range of 0 to 70°C and can be stored safely between -25 and 120°C. The low DC resistance (primary: 10.3 ohms, secondary: 0.37 ohms) contributes to efficient signal transfer.
